About
An actress since the age of 11, I also worked as a model. In 2002, I began my career as a hostess, a role I held for over 20 years, becoming a leading figure in the field and working on campaigns for brands such as Louis Vuitton, Amsterdam Sauer, Nike, Converse, MTV, Multishow, Fashion Rio, and São Paulo Fashion Week, among others. I have hosted celebrities such as: Grace Jones, Erika Baduh, Miss Elliot, Madonna, Kobe Bryant, former President Dilma Rousseff, Bill Clinton, Spike Lee, Angela Davis, Lenny Kravitz, Gisele Bündchen, Mario Testino, Jean Paul Gaultier, Tom Cruise, and others.As a cultural producer, I created the NaBeca parties, which brought DJs from the black scene in Rio’s suburbs to the South Zone for the first time, and the Baile Black Power, a party with a live band honoring the masters of soul, featuring guests such as Gerson King Combo, Carlos Dafé, Sandra de Sá, Be Negão, Hilton, and Marcelo Falcão. I was a founding partner of Truque Produções, producing corporate events and providing PR services for brands such as: Adidas, Nike, Coca-Cola, Quem Magazine (Carnival VIP Boxes in Rio and Salvador), Vogue, Marie Claire, Oi, Som Livre, and others.... I was a producer for nine years at the Centro Afrocarioca de Cinema and served as master of ceremonies for the Zózimo Bulbul Black Film Festival—Brazil, Africa, the Caribbean, and Other Diasporas—for seven years. As a master of ceremonies, I also hosted: RedBul Funk-se, the 1st edition of Rio Parada Funk, the 3rd Rio Without Prejudice Awards, the 5th Fluminense Heritage Meeting, the OCUPA-SE Project, TIM Music - Positive Women, and the opening of the Ancestral Treasures of Peru exhibition. A self-taught researcher of Black Culture for the past five years, I lead workshops that explore the History of Humanity from a real, Black perspective. I work as a talent at Côrtes Companhia, the first agency in the Brazilian market to work exclusively with Black content creators. As an actress: I made a guest appearance on the soap opera *Vai na Fé*, starred in 5 of the 10 episodes of the series *VIZINHOS* on Canal Brasil, performed in shows at *Nós do Morro* under the direction of Cico Caseira, and was part of the acting troupe for the *Vidiga Improvisa* project.
